Below Deck: A Titanic Story Grace is sad to leave Auntie Nora, but she can't help feeling excited about living with Uncle Patrick in New York. As Grace climbs on board the Titanic, she is unaware of the difficult choice that awaits her. Will she make the right decision, and can she survive the ship's fateful voyage?
It is 1912 and Grace is with her Auntie waiting to board the famous Titanic ship in Ireland. Grace hugs her Auntie tightly before boarding the huge ship to travel to America, alone. Auntie Nora has decided to send her niece to America to live with Uncle Patrick in the hope Grace will find a better future there. Children begin to imagine what it would be like to travel alone and move to a different country.
